We are seeking a detail-oriented and dependable clerical permitting assistant to support our site acquisition team. This role involves assembling permit packages, creating shipping labels, coordinating mailings to various jurisdictions, managing check delivery for fees, handling documents requiring notarization, and additional administrative duties. The ideal candidate is organized, proactive, and comfortable with administrative tasks and occasional errands. This is an entry level role and a great opportunity to learn from the ground up! Key Responsibilities: Assemble and package permitting documents accurately for submission to local jurisdictions. Collect and include required checks with permit submissions. Mail completed permit packages to appropriate jurisdictions via USPS or designated courier. Visit the post office to manage incoming and outgoing mail related to permitting. Pick up and deliver legal documents requiring notarization. Ensure all permitting documentation is complete, signed, and in compliance with jurisdictional requirements. Maintain records of all outgoing and incoming packages and notarized documents. Track permit submission status and follow up as necessary. Perform other clerical duties as assigned to support the permitting or administrative team. Requirements: High school diploma or equivalent required; some college or administrative training a plus. Prior clerical or administrative experience preferred. Valid driver's license and reliable transportation for local errands. Strong attention to detail and organizational skills. Ability to handle documents with confidentiality. Comfortable working independently and managing multiple tasks. Basic pro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ook).
